Types of Lash Extensions
Lash extensions come in a variety of types, each offering different looks and benefits. The most common types include:
- Synthetic Lash Extensions: Made from a man-made polyester material, these lashes are affordable and popular for their dramatic appearances.
- Silk Lash Extensions: Soft and lightweight, silk extensions offer a more natural look compared to synthetic options, making them a versatile choice.
- Mink Lash Extensions: Made from real mink fur, these extensions provide the softest and most natural appearance. However, they are usually the most expensive option.
- Volume Lash Extensions: These involve applying multiple fine lashes to a single natural lash, creating a fuller, more voluminous effect.
How Lash Extensions Work
The application of lash extensions involves adhering individual synthetic or natural lashes to your existing lashes using a special adhesive. This process requires skill and should be performed by a certified lash technician to ensure safety and beautiful results. Here’s how it typically works:
- Consultation: A consultation with a trained stylist to discuss the desired look, length, and style.
- Preparation: The technician prepares the lashes by cleansing them and applying under-eye patches to prevent irritation.
- Application: Using tweezers, the technician applies each lash extension to a natural lash using a medical-grade adhesive, ensuring that the extension does not touch the skin.
- Finishing Touches: Adjusting the lash placement for a blended finish and often curling the lashes to complete the look.

Cost of Lash Extensions Near Me
The cost of lash extensions can vary significantly based on location, type of lash, and salon reputation. Understanding the pricing landscape is important when searching for extensions.
Average Pricing Breakdown
On average, you can expect to pay anywhere from $100 to $300 for a full set of lash extensions. The price may fluctuate based on factors such as the stylist’s experience, the type and brand of lashes used, and the complexity of the application. Volume styles typically cost more than classic styles due to the additional time and materials involved.
Factors Influencing Cost
Several factors can influence the price of lash extensions, including:
- Salon Location: Salons in high-demand urban areas often charge more than those in smaller towns.
- Lash Technician’s Experience: More experienced technicians may charge higher rates than those still building their clientele.
- Type of Extensions Used: As mentioned earlier, mink extensions are generally more expensive than synthetic options.

Aftercare for Your Lash Extensions
Proper aftercare is vital in maintaining the longevity and appearance of your lash extensions. Following your technician’s guidance and recommendations can extend the life of your lashes significantly.
Proper Maintenance Tips
To keep your lashes looking their best, consider these maintenance tips:
- Avoid getting your lashes wet for the first 24-48 hours after application to allow the adhesive to set properly.
- Gently brush your lashes daily with a clean spoolie to keep them free from tangles and looking neat.
- Use oil-free makeup removers to prevent the breakdown of the adhesive.
- Consider using a lash sealant, which helps to protect the extensions and keep them looking fresh longer.
What to Avoid After Application
It’s equally important to know what to avoid to prevent damage to your extensions. Here are some common practices to steer clear of:
- Avoid rubbing your eyes or pulling on the lashes.
- Steer clear of oil-based products, which can weaken the adhesive bond.
- Try not to use mascara unless your technician specifically recommends a compatible product.
- Limit exposure to steam and high humidity, as these can cause the adhesive to weaken.
When to Schedule Fill-Ins
Fill-ins are essential for maintaining the appearance of your lash extensions. Most clients should plan to schedule fill-in appointments every 2-4 weeks, depending on their natural lash growth and how well they maintain their extensions. Regular fill-ins help to replace any fallen extensions and ensure that your lashes maintain a full, luscious appearance.
